Unlocking exclusive rates and rewards: The power of loyalty programs in hotel booking
Loyalty programs have become a cornerstone for companies aiming to reduce travel spend and reward frequent business travelers. Programs such as Marriott Bonvoy Business Access and IHG Business Rewards allow teams to earn points for every hotel booking, which can be redeemed for free stays, upgrades, or other incentives. These rewards not only enhance traveler satisfaction but also contribute to cost savings for the company.

Enhancing the traveler experience: Flexibility, amenities, and location
Business travelers increasingly expect flexibility and comfort during their stays. The ability to book hotels offering free Wi-Fi, business centers, and proximity to meeting venues is crucial for productivity and satisfaction. Platforms now allow users to filter hotel search results by amenities, location, and rates, making it easier to find perfect accommodations for every trip.
Microstay bookings, such as those offered by BYHOURS and Dayuse.com, cater to travelers needing short-duration stays, whether for layovers or brief meetings. This innovation supports efficient use of time and money, allowing companies to only pay for the hours needed. Free late check-out and easy booking modifications further enhance the traveler experience, accommodating last-minute changes and unpredictable schedules.

Key statistics on booking business hotels online
- Booking.com lists over 805,000 properties worldwide, catering to both leisure and business travelers.
- HRS provides access to more than 300,000 hotels globally, with special business rates.
- ITILITE connects users to over 1.2 million hotels, ensuring policy-compliant bookings and the best corporate rates.
- Marriott Bonvoy and IHG each offer over 6,000 hotels in their global portfolios, supporting business travel needs.
Frequently asked questions about booking business hotels online
What are the benefits of using corporate hotel booking platforms?
Corporate hotel booking platforms offer negotiated rates, policy compliance, streamlined expense management, and access to a wide range of accommodations tailored for business travelers.
How can businesses ensure policy compliance in hotel bookings?
By utilizing corporate travel management platforms that integrate company travel policies, businesses can ensure that all bookings adhere to established guidelines.
Are there rewards programs for booking business hotels?
Yes, many hotel chains and booking platforms offer loyalty programs that allow businesses and travelers to earn points redeemable for future stays, upgrades, or other rewards.
